Annual Compliance – Private Limited Company

Annual Compliance for a Private Limited Company refers to the mandatory statutory obligations that the company must fulfill each financial year under the Companies Act, 2013 and other applicable laws. Compliance ensures legal validity, avoids penalties, and maintains the company’s good standing with regulatory authorities.

Key compliance requirements include:

  • Annual Return (Form MGT-7): Contains details of shareholders, directors, registered office, and principal business activities.

  • Financial Statements & Solvency Declaration (Form AOC-4): Includes audited balance sheet, profit & loss account, and solvency declaration.

  • Board Meetings & Resolutions: Hold statutory board and general meetings and record resolutions for key decisions.

  • Director KYC & DIN Compliance: Updating director details annually with the Ministry of Corporate Affairs (MCA).

Additional compliance may include Income Tax Return filing, GST filings, Professional Tax, PF/ESI obligations, and other labor law requirements if employees are employed. Companies must maintain statutory registers, minutes, and accounting records for proper governance and audit purposes.

Non-compliance can lead to penalties, fines, and legal complications, including restrictions on company operations. Engaging professional services such as company secretaries or accountants ensures accurate and timely compliance with all statutory requirements.
